Product details

Overview

AD9060JE from Analog Devices is a 10-bit, 75 MSPS monolithic flash analog-to-digital converter with ECL-compatible outputs, ±1.75 V bipolar analog input range, 45 pF input capacitance, and 57 dB SNR at 2.3 MHz - designed for high-speed digitization in radar warning systems and professional video capture.

For engineers reviewing the AD9060JE datasheet, AD9060JE pinout, AD9060JE application, or AD9060JE equivalent, this page delivers verified technical context, exact package mapping (E-68A ceramic leadless chip carrier), validated pin functions, confirmed dynamic specs (ENOB = 8.7 bits @ 2.3 MHz), and two rigorously cross-checked alternative ADCs for similar high-speed sampling roles.

Technical Context

The AD9060JE employs a modified flash architecture with 512 comparators - half the count of a conventional 10-bit flash - reducing input capacitance and improving integral linearity. Its interpolation-based LSB generation and proprietary decoding logic minimize error codes while maintaining single-step conversion timing.

It requires external ±VREF force connections and internal voltage sense lines (+VSENSE/–VSENSE) to maintain accurate ladder biasing; quarter-point taps (1/4REF, 1/2REF, 3/4REF) are provided to optimize linearity. All digital I/O (D0–D9, OVERFLOW, ENCODE/ENCODE) operate at ECL levels, terminated to –2 V via 100 Ω.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Resolution10-bit - delivers 1024 discrete quantization levels for high-fidelity waveform capture.
Max Conversion Rate75 MSPS - supports real-time digitization of IF signals up to ~35 MHz Nyquist bandwidth.
SNR @ 2.3 MHz54–56 dB - defines usable dynamic range for low-frequency baseband signals in medical imaging.
ENOB @ 2.3 MHz8.7–9.1 bits - indicates effective resolution after accounting for noise and distortion in sine-wave testing.
Analog Input Bandwidth175 MHz - enables faithful reproduction of fast-rising edges in radar pulse detection.
Input Capacitance45 pF - low and stable over input range, minimizing loading on preceding driver amplifiers like AD9617.
Aperture Uncertainty5 ps rms - limits jitter-induced SNR degradation when sampling high-slew-rate RF/IF signals.

Pinout & Package

AD9060JE is housed in a 68-terminal ceramic leadless chip carrier (E-68A package), optimized for low thermal impedance (θJC = 2.6°C/W) and high-speed signal integrity. All ground pins must be connected to a low-impedance ground plane; +VS (pin 3, 6, etc.) and –VS (pin 2, 16, etc.) require local 0.1 µF decoupling.

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
8, 9ANALOG INDifferential-capable analog input node; accepts ±1.75 V full-scale swing referenced to ±VSENSE.
13, 14ENCODE / ENCODEDifferential ECL clock inputs; rising edge triggers sampling - requires matched trace lengths and 100 Ω termination.
19–23, 46–50D0–D9ECL-compatible parallel digital outputs (D0 = LSB, D9 = MSB); terminated to –2 V for proper logic levels.
51OVERFLOWECL output asserting high when ANALOG IN exceeds +VSENSE - not guaranteed for precision threshold applications.
11, 57+VSENSE / –VSENSESense lines for top/bottom of internal resistor ladder; used to null offset errors via external op-amp feedback.
12, 56+VREF / –VREFForce connections applying ±1.75 V across internal 37 Ω ladder; define full-scale analog input range.
59, 61LSBs INVERT / MSB INVERTDC control pins selecting output coding format (Binary, Twos Complement, etc.); tied to GND or +VS only.
63, 1, 71/4REF / 1/2REF / 3/4REFQuarter-point taps on reference ladder; driving these improves integral linearity and ac performance.

Key Features

Feature Design Value
512-comparator flash architectureHalves input capacitance vs. 1024-comparator design, enabling higher analog bandwidth and improved linearity.
ECL-compatible I/O interfaceEnsures clean, low-noise timing in >30 MSPS systems by minimizing ground bounce and crosstalk.
Internal resistor ladder with sense linesEnables precise ±VREF calibration via +VSENSE/–VSENSE feedback, reducing offset drift to 50 µV/°C.
Quarter-point reference tapsAllow external optimization of integral linearity - critical for harmonic-sensitive applications like spectrum analysis.
Overflow indicator with dedicated outputProvides real-time clipping detection without affecting D0–D9 data validity or timing behavior.

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ar high-speed ADC appl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
AD9050JN8-bit, 60 MSPS; CMOS outputs; no overflow bit; lower power (1.8 W)Limited to medium-resolution video or less demanding IF sampling where SNR > 48 dB suffices.Select when cost, power, or board-level logic compatibility (CMOS vs. ECL) outweigh resolution and speed needs.
AD9051BRS10-bit, 65 MSPS; ECL outputs; integrated reference buffer; 52 dB SNR @ 2.3 MHzBetter integration for compact designs, but lower SNR and missing quarter-point taps for linearity tuning.Choose for space-constrained radar modules where moderate SNR and simplified reference design are prioritized.

Compared with AD9060JE, AD9050JN trades 2 bits and 15 MSPS for CMOS compatibility and lower dissipation, while AD9051BRS offers partial integration at the expense of SNR and linearity optimization capability - making AD9060JE uniquely suited for applications demanding both 10-bit fidelity and 75 MSPS under tight jitter constraints.

FAQ

What is the operating temperature range for the AD9060JE?

The AD9060JE is rated for operation from 0°C to +70°C, as confirmed in the Ordering Guide and Absolute Maximum Ratings table. This commercial-grade temperature specification applies specifically to the JE and JZ variants, distinguishing them from extended-range KE/KZ (–55°C to +125°C) and military-grade versions. The AD9060JE's DC accuracy and dynamic performance are fully characterized at +25°C and guaranteed across its specified range.

Does the AD9060JE include an internal voltage reference?

No, the AD9060JE does not include an internal voltage reference. It requires externally applied +VREF and –VREF voltages (nominally ±1.75 V) to set the analog input range across its internal 37 Ω resistor ladder. Voltage sense lines (+VSENSE and –VSENSE) and quarter-point taps (1/4REF, 1/2REF, 3/4REF) are provided to support precision external reference circuitry - a design choice enabling optimal linearity control in high-end applications.

What package type is used for the AD9060JE?

The AD9060JE uses the E-68A package: a 68-terminal ceramic leadless chip carrier (LCC) with gull-wing–style terminations. This package is explicitly designated in the Ordering Guide and features low thermal impedance (θJC = 2.6°C/W), making it suitable for high-power dissipation (up to 3.5 W) in conduction-cooled systems. It is distinct from the Z-68 ceramic leaded variant used by AD9060JZ.

How is the overflow function implemented in the AD9060JE?

The AD9060JE provides an ECL-compatible OVERFLOW output (pin 51) that asserts high when the analog input exceeds the +VSENSE voltage level. This function operates independently of the main D0–D9 data path and is not production-tested for accuracy or delay. Its transition point and timing depend on layout and encode slew rate, so it is intended only for coarse clipping indication - not precision threshold measurement - in applications like radar pulse detection.

Can the AD9060JE operate with single-ended ENCODE signals?

While the AD9060JE is designed for differential ECL ENCODE/ENCODE inputs to minimize jitter, it can accept single-ended drive: tie ENCODE to +1.3 V (ECL midpoint) and drive ENCODE with a clean, fast-rising ECL-compatible signal. However, this degrades aperture uncertainty due to increased sensitivity to noise and ground bounce; Analog Devices recommends using a high-speed comparator (e.g., AD96685) to generate true differential encode if jitter-critical performance is required.
